Roles in the hotel industry require a unique blend of skills, education, and experience. Here is a brief overview of the primary and secondary roles included in the chart: 1. **Hotel Manager**: Oversee daily operations, supervise staff, and manage finances. This role typically requires a degree in hospitality management or business administration and several years of experience. 2. **Chef**: Prepare, cook, and plate dishes following specific recipes and presentation standards. Chefs may hold certifications or degrees in culinary arts and must have hands-on experience. 3. **Front Desk Agent**: Provide customer service, handle reservations, and address guest concerns. This role usually requires a high school diploma and on-the-job training. 4. **Housekeeping**: Clean guest rooms, maintain common areas, and ensure a presentable environment. Housekeeping staff typically have a high school diploma and on-the-job training. 5. **Marketing & Sales**: Develop marketing strategies, manage promotions, and drive sales. This role usually requires a degree in marketing or a related field and experience in sales. 6. **Event Coordinator**: Organize and manage events, such as conferences, banquets, and weddings. This role typically requires a degree in hospitality management or event planning and experience in the industry. 7. **Maintenance**: Perform routine repairs, preventive maintenance, and troubleshooting in various hotel facilities.
